Unseen Warrior (A Villanelle)
The prompt over at dVerse was to write about invisibility...I chose to loosely write about a character from a favorite film of mine and twist it up a bit...
Ignorance is bliss, courage a burden
civil disobedience an invisible ally
similar to Tyler Durden.
Anarchy calls, the answer uncertain,
brain cells telling true lies;
ignorance is bliss, courage a burden.
The sun breaks in, he closes the curtain
his life a dilapidated pigsty
similar to Tyler Durden.
Armchair revolutionary that's for certain,
hoarding Cheeto grenades and bean pies;
ignorance is bliss, courage a burden.
Exodus to Zion his mind stays rehearsing,
death an adversary sneaky and spry;
similar to Tyler Durden.
The pain of an unlived life to worsen
project mayhem's grandeur dies;
ignorance is bliss, courage a burden,
similar to Tyler Durden.
